Is natural caffeine ok for you?

Is natural caffeine ok for you? natural caffeine itself is not considered a nutrient. However, natural caffeine sources come from plants. These plants and their products contain nutrients like v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ants. These and other bioactive compounds found in natural caffeine sources may provide health benefits. Is ginger ale caffeine free?

Is ginger ale caffeine free? Popular ginger ale brands such as Schweppes, Seagrams, and Canada Dry are all produced without caffeine, as are Fever-Tree, GuS, and Vernors. Is L-theanine safe in pregnancy?

Is L-theanine safe in pregnancy? Pregnancy: Due to limited research on its safety, pregnant or breastfeeding people should avoid L-theanine. Additionally, natural tea sources of L-theanine often contain caffeine, which should be limited to less than 200 mg daily during pregnancy and breastfeeding.
